55% of WTO Lawyers Chosen to Colorado Super Lawyers Lists

Date: 03.02.12

DENVER: The 2012 edition of Colorado Super Lawyers® includes 38 Wheeler Trigg O'Donnell lawyers or 55% of its 68 lawyers. Nineteen partners were selected as Colorado Super Lawyers and 18 lawyers, including nine partners and nine associates, were selected as Rising Stars.  Partner Joseph Farchione, who joined WTO in 2011 from an Ohio law firm, was selected to Ohio Super Lawyers 2012.

Nine of WTO's partners are listed among the top 100 lawyers in Colorado, making WTO the Colorado law firm with the most lawyers among the top 100.

WTO partners Malcolm Wheeler and Michael O'Donnell are named to the top 10 list, the fifth time for each of them in the seven years the Colorado Super Lawyers list has been published. Carolyn Fairless is included on the lists of the top 100 and the top 50 Colorado women lawyers.

The 2012 Super Lawyers were selected based on their professional achievement and a high-degree of peer recognition. According to the publisher, "only the top five percent of the lawyers in the state are named Super Lawyers." The 2012 list is published in Colorado Super Lawyers magazine and the April issue of 5280 magazine.
